Japanese Yew

| Scientific name | Taxus cuspidata | 
| Common name | Japanese Yew | 
| Type | Shrubs | 
| Variety | Conifer | 
| USDA Zone hardiness | 5a - 7b | 
| Exposure | Full sun | 
| Height | 30 to 40' | 
| Spread | 40 to 50' | 
Needles to an inch long, usually in 2 rows along twigs. Foliage dark green above, yellowing below. Best in moist, well-drained, sandy, slightly acidic soil, does well in sun or shade. Often 10' to 40' tall with equal or greater spread, growth characteristics vary in shape and size.
